Recently upgraded to solar power and less than a block from Butler St, and near the new riverfront developments, sits 190 43rd St.The 3 story brick Victorian home was recently renovated from top-to-bottom, including all the mechanical systems, the roof and the windows. The home's exterior features original embellishments and an attractive color scheme. Inside, the first floor is an open concept and features a fireplace with a custom mantel, flanked by shelving; soaring ceiling heights; hardwood floors; exposed brick walls; a powder room; dining room; living room; and a designer kitchen.The kitchen has stainless steel appliances, granite counter tops, ample oversized cabinetry (in a rich, deep tone), a pass-through window to the dining room, and magnificent natural light. The home faces East in the front, and West in the rear, so you get excellent natural light throughout the day.Off the kitchen is the backyard and patio. The backyard is private, and fully contained, so it is ready for you pets, or your family to enjoy.At the rear of the home on the second floor, at the top of the stairwell, is an office area complete with exposed brick, and loads of natural light. Off the office is the second floor washer and dryer.In the front of the home on the second floor is the master suite with exposed brick, tall ceilings, two windows and a fireplace in the master bedroom. The attached master bathroom has a large shower wrapped in ceramic tile, a slate tile floor and a beautiful vanity. There is an additional bedroom, with a nice-sized closet, exposed brick and custom shelving, along with another full bathroom, with bath tub/shower combination wrapped in ceramic tile on the second floor also.The third floor has a huge family room/third bedroom area. There are great angles, and the space is large at 18x17. The home has been tastefully restored with attention to detail, structure and mechanics. Sandwiched between Butler St. and the Allegheny River, the location is superb.
